The short version
El Duende is home to 573 people in New Mexico. The poverty rate is 57.7%, above the 12.8% national rate. Four-year degrees are less common here than nationally, at 1% of adults. Owners hold 83% of the housing stock. People stay put here: 68% were in the same home a year ago. 0% of residents were born outside the United States.
